About our home

Bupa St Ives is a modern aged care home located in St Ives, accommodating up to 98 residents. It offers single ensuite rooms equipped with high-quality furnishings, a flat-screen TV, air conditioning, an adjustable bed, and a 24-hour nurse call system. Rooms feature large windows that provide natural light and views.

The facility includes cosy lounge areas, dining rooms with tasteful decor, a cafe, library, hairdressing salon, and a large terrace on the top floor. A variety of activities are available, such as bus tours, in-home entertainment, and library services. Pets are also welcome.

Bupa St Ives is situated on Mona Vale Road, providing easy access to the Northern Beaches, Wahroonga, and Sydney CBD.

 · 17/10/2020

The staff are very helpful, and will always respond to requests and queries, and get back to me in a timely manner. I saw on another review that claimed the staff at the front desk do not speak English. This is incorrect - yes most of the staff are not from Australia but they all speak English and are very polite and pleasant. They look for something that interests the resident and encourage this. My mother used to love gardening, but was shy to be part of their gardening club and difficult with her dementia, so one of the carers bought some pot plants and took her to the garden herself so the 2 of them could do it together. The food is average, soup, a hot roast and 3 veg, and some sort of dessert it seems like every lunch and dinner. The facilities are neat and presentable, they have hairdressing facilities and have been doing my mothers hair colour during Covid lockdown, with a nice result. Bupa put on group entertainment, quizzes, group exercise etc for those that want to participate. Sometimes Mum's bedside table is dusty and I wipe it myself, but the bathroom, floors and other horizontal surfaces are clean. I have found my mother to be quite happy there.

About the Staff

210
210 mins
All Care Staff
42 mins
Registered Nurse

Residents at Bupa St Ives on average received 210 minutes of total daily care (94% target) from a combination of support workers, enrolled and registered nurses. In September 2025, a Registered Nurse was on site 24:00 hours per day.
